How It Works: Bluetooth Tools in Aviation

Bluetooth smart tools connect wirelessly to tablets or smartphones, removing the need for cables or paper-based logging. Here’s how it works in aviation at Perth Airport:
-
Connect to aircraft or ground systems – Whether it’s an A/C compressor in a jet cabin or a refrigeration unit in a catering truck, Bluetooth probes or gauges connect in seconds.
-
Stream live data – Pressures, temperatures, or voltages are transmitted wirelessly to a device.
-
Step back safely – Aviation systems often involve high voltage or pressurised refrigerants. Bluetooth lets you monitor from a safe distance.
-
Store automatically – Data is saved digitally, ready for reports or audits.
-
Share instantly – Reports can be emailed to supervisors or compliance officers while still on the tarmac.

Aussie Tips: Choosing Bluetooth Aviation Tools

If you’re working at Perth Airport or in WA’s aviation sector, here are some practical tips:
-
Pick rugged gear – Look for IP-rated tools that resist moisture and dust. Hangars and tarmacs aren’t forgiving.
-
Check app compatibility – Ensure the tools sync with both iOS and Android, as many FIFO crews use mixed devices.
-
Data logging is king – Aviation requires compliance records. Choose tools with built-in logging.
-
Think about distance – Bluetooth range matters in large hangars. Go for extended-range devices.
-
Service and calibration – Perth-based calibration services will save you downtime compared to shipping tools interstate.

Maintenance Must-Knows
Even the best Bluetooth tools won’t last if they’re not maintained. Aviation environments are harsh, so keep these in mind:
-
Wipe down after use – Salt and dust build-up in Perth is brutal on electronics.
-
Protective storage – Store tools in cases, not loose in toolbags.
-
Charge daily – Dead tools equal flight delays — not an option.
-
Firmware updates – Manufacturers release regular updates to improve accuracy.
-
Annual calibration – Especially important in aviation to maintain compliance.
